1. Casting can also be divided into gravity casting and pressure casting according to the pouring process of liquid metal. Gravity casting refers to the process of injecting liquid metal into the mold under the action of the earth's gravity, also known as casting. Generalized gravity casting including sand casting, metal casting, investment casting, clay casting; narrow meaning of gravity casting refers specifically to metal casting. Pressure casting refers to the process of injecting liquid metal into the mold under the action of other external forces (without gravity). Generalized pressure casting including die casting machine pressure casting and vacuum casting, low pressure casting, centrifugal casting, etc.; narrow sense of pressure casting refers specifically to the metal die casting machine pressure casting, referred to as die casting.
2. Sand casting is a traditional casting process that uses sand as the main molding material to make molds. Sand generally use gravity casting, there are special requirements can also be used low pressure casting, centrifugal casting and other processes. Sand casting has a wide range of adaptability, small pieces, large pieces, simple pieces, complex pieces, single pieces, large quantities can be used. The mold used for sand casting was previously made of wood, commonly known as wood mold. In order to change the defects such as easy deformation and damage of wood molds, except for the sand castings produced by single pieces, all of them are changed to aluminum alloy molds or resin molds with high dimensional accuracy and long service life. Although the price has increased, it is still much cheaper than the mold used in metal casting, and the price advantage is particularly prominent in small batch and large production. In addition, sand mold is more refractory than metal mold, so materials with higher melting points such as copper alloys and ferrous metals are also used in this process. However, sand casting also has some shortcomings: because each sand mold can only be poured once, the mold is damaged and reshaped after the casting is obtained, so the production efficiency of sand casting is low; and because the overall quality of sand is soft and porous, so the size accuracy of sand casting is low and the surface is rough.
